Adhesive Attachment

These installation guidelines are provided as assistance to installers with commercial and residential sites to install SnoBlox, SnoJax II, and IceJax with SureBond SB-190 Clear in three easy steps. Step OneStep 1: Clean the Roof Surface

Use Xylene (Xylol) or isopropyl alcohol where the guards are to be attached to clean the surface. Do not allow the cleaner to come in contact with the guard.

Step 2: Apply Adhesive

Step Two

Cut the tip of the Surebond SB-190 adhesive nozzle in a broad fashion and smear the adhesive evenly across the entire base of the guard. The SnoJax II and IceJax have special interchangeable bases to straddle a minor rib. If there are no minor ribs, the flat surface should always be down. Ensure the adhesive will uniformly cover the complete underside of the base, and provide an adequate squeeze-out around the entire perimeter when the guard is set in place. If straddling a minor rib, the gap must be filled with adhesive before guard placement.

Step 3: Mount Snow Guard

Step FourStep ThreePlace the guard perpendicular to roof slope with the flat front facing toward the ridge, and press downward evenly to ensure complete adhesion. Check to ensure the adhesive has squeezed out around the entire perimeter. If necessary, run a bead of Surebond SB-190 adhesive in areas around the perimeter that may have any voids. With a rubber glove on, smooth the adhesive around the edge of the guard, creating an aesthetically pleasing, weather tight seal.

Additional Instructions:

  • SnoJax I should not be glue mounted.
  • Allow for 28 days at 50° Fahrenheit or above to obtain a full cure.
  • When adhesive mounting snow guards on a steep roof pitch, secure a string line to prevent snow guards from sliding while adhesive sets up. Adhesive typically requires 24 hours before the string can be removed.
  • Surebond SB-190 is not recommended on copper, lead-coated copper, or screw-mounted applications.
  • Always obtain a spacing layout before installation, and follow suggested layout to assure your satisfaction and validate warranty.
